Spain is currently being shaken to its core by a rapidly expanding feminist wave crashing against its patriarchal social structures as the country emerges from its recent fascist past.

But to understand this movement we must look back to an uncomfortable past through the eyes and voices of those who have been historically left out of the narrative: women.

The 'S' Is Silent is a theatre piece about womanhood during Franco's 40-year-long fascist regime, recovering those female voices that were silenced during this dark era of recent Spanish history.

As Europe descends into what seems like a revival of fascist ideals, we must look back into our not-so-distant past to see what happens when hate, bigotry, and a fascist government wins over a country.

Through spoken word, visual poetry, and flamenco dance, Mad, Who? will transport audiences to the most important events of the Spanish civil war, retold from a woman's perspective.

This show is performed entirely in Spanish, with English subtitles.
